I have to say, I dislike TT's co-op system. The only one that isn't achievable by just pausing the game and giving the controller to someone else is Surgery, and even then it's simply not as good as New Blood's. Whereas New Blood's system encouraged cooperation, this new system has been the source of fighting over who's better with the sutures, who ought to handle all the injections, and so on. It's like saying you want players to cooperate better and then turning around and having a different ranking menu for each player so each fights over the things to score on. (Especially since they did make some comment about wanting to have players cooperate rather than doing their own thing- yes, you've done it (read: forced players into it), but before the cooperation comes fighting over tools.)
